What environment does Flying Dutchmen - Dutchmens Royal Orange like?
Standard cannabis bands work well: VPD 0.8–1.1 kPa in veg and 1.0–1.4 kPa in flower, with humidity stepping down from 65–75% as a seedling to 40–50% in late flower. See the stage-by-stage table on this page.
